I loved you as if you were mine, and I couldnt have loved you anymore if you were mine. This scene is an example of how fatherhood extends beyond the biological. The father is telling his son to step up and be a Man by adopting two children who are daughters of a childhood friend who died from a drug overdose. Fathers are deemed fathers because of their attention and responsibility assumed to navigate young lives by teaching them reason, honor, dignity and respect, and carrying those qualities as a Man in society to be of direct influence to that child or children. I enjoyed this film immensely working with a wonderful cast, a great crew and it taught me more of what I learned in being in a Father full-time and in real time.
